Publisher Description

On Autumn’s Wing, A Story of Birth Trauma, Brain Injury and Miracles, concerns the use of the controversial vacuum extractor and the irreversible damage it can and does do. Too many families and children have paid a heavy price from the misuse of this device, used in hospital delivery rooms across the country without the formality of a signed or even oral release from patients. Ignorance in this instance is not bliss and raising awareness is the difference between life and death for some infants.

This is the story of a hemiplegic child, Autumn, now twelve years old. Autumn was a normal baby until delivered by vacuum extraction. As a result, she lost seventy-five percent of her left brain, from a massive stroke. In this book,her mother chronicles their personal experience, struggles, and accomplishments from birth to the present. Its a story of valuable lessons but raises many questions about our health care and legal system. The foreword was written by a highly respected physician, a neonatal specialist and adjunct professor at University of California, Irvine. Proceeds go to Autumn's trust.
